Responsibilities

The Test Administrator position is responsible for providing a secure exam delivery and superior customer service in a comfortable friendly environment. In this position, you will be required to:

Comply with all testing procedures and strictly adhere to company policies using careful judgment. Check in testing candidates, verify identification, and explain the exam process. Proctor / invigilate candidates while testing. Troubleshoot with internal departments to fix technical issues. Complete light housekeeping duties such as vacuuming the floors and sanitizing keyboards after each candidate has finished their examination. Other duties as assigned.

Qualifications

High school diploma or equivalent is required. Minimum of 1 year customer service experience is preferred. Experience proctoring or invigilating exams is highly preferred. Must be flexible in work hours and days. Beginner to intermediate experience in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el and Outlook). Must be able to sit for long periods of time and also escort candidates to and from testing room. Must be able to bend, stoop and lift up to 20 lbs. with reasonable accommodation. Must be comfortable in a quiet testing environment, hear soft voices and see details from a distance.
